A Galaxy is a combination of gas and dust of billions of stars, which are held together by gravity. Galaxies can spiral, barred spiral, elliptical, and irregular shaped. Our Milky Way Galaxy is a spiral galaxy.
Our solar system is composed of eight (or nine depending on how you count.) Planets, asteroids, meteors, comets and the Sun. The Sun is about 93000000 miles away from Earth and is the center of the solar system. The Sun is a star that emits energy of nuclear reactions in its core.
The planets in order from the Sun are mercury, Venus, Earth, Mars, Jupiter, Saturn, Uranus, Neptune and Pluto (if you count it.). The word "Planet" is of Greek origin that means "the Wanderer". Mercury is the shortest orbital period of only 88 Earth days. Naturally, Pluto has the longest orbital period of 248.5 Earth years.
Some of the planets have moons orbiting it. Earth, Mars, Jupiter, Saturn, Uranus, Neptune and Pluto have at least one or more moons. Some of the outer planets have rings around them. Saturn is the most famous for this. The rings are billions of ice-covered rock fragments from and dust particles.
There are a number of other orbiting celestial bodies of our Sun. Asteroids, comets and meteors scattered in our solar system. Asteroids are pieces left on the planet in particular in the asteroid belt between Mars and Jupiter, available. You can be as small gravel or hundreds of miles.
